USSA hockey – lots to play for
Shindré-Lee Simmons, one of the veterans in the Kovsie women’s hockey team for this year’s national student championship.


The Kovsie men’s and women’s hockey teams have positive expectations for the University Sport South Africa (USSA) national student tournament.

The USSA championships were hosted by the University of the Free State (UFS) from 2 to 6 July 2018. This year’s championships will have 45 competing teams and will thus be the biggest ever USSA hockey tournament.

For the female squad to qualify for the 2019 Varsity Sports tournament, they have to secure a spot among the top-seven teams. In order to get back into the A section, the Kovsie men’s team must win their tournament. 

The matches are scheduled to take place on the UFS Bloemfontein Campus astro fields.

The UFS women’s team, captained by Antonet Louw, is set to play on Monday at 15:35 against Nelson Mandela University (NMU); on Tuesday at 17:00 against the University of Johannesburg (UJ); and on Wednesday at 18:25 against North-West University (NWU). The play-off matches will take place on Wednesday, Thursday, and Friday.

The men’s team, with Cheslyn Neethling as captain, will play on Monday at 17:00 against the Central University of Technology; on Tuesday at 15:35 against the Tswane University of Technology; on Wednesday at 17:00 against the Vaal University of Technology; on Thursday at 18:25 against the University of KwaZulu-Natal; and on Friday at 15:35 against Rhodes University.

State of our campuses: Academic programme on all UFS campuses to resume on Monday 10 October 2016
2016-10-07

Changes to the UFS academic calendar

The academic programme on all campuses of the University of the Free State (UFS) will resume on Monday 10 October 2016.

Due to the extension of the vacation, the end-of-year examination will now start one week later and therefore end one week later.

The revised exam dates are:

Main end-of-year exam:


31 October-19 November 2016

Additional end-of-year exam:


21 November-10 December 2016

Timetables

The 2016 REVISED Main and Additional End-of-year examination timetables have been published on the UFS Web: http://www.ufs.ac.za/adhoc-pages/quick-links/official-timetables

Students can obtain personal examination timetables at Student Self-service: http://www.ufs.ac.za/kovsielife/student-self-service

Classes, tests, and practicals will be managed and communicated by faculties.  

The senior leadership of the university has taken all reasonable steps to secure the campuses and the campus community, and is monitoring the situation carefully. Should you feel unsafe in the coming weeks, please call the security helplines of the respective campuses.

Please monitor the official communication platforms for any UFS announcements on changes the university may have to communicate to you. These platforms are: UFS Facebook, Twitter, SMS, ‘State of our campuses’ email, and the UFS website.
